The FTG Mercury safety shoes offer high protection and comfort for various work environments. They comply with the EN20345 S3 SRC ESD standard and are equipped with a composite toe cap and a K-Flex puncture-resistant sole. The upper material made of microfiber is not only durable but also features an abrasion-resistant overcap, which enhances the longevity of the shoes. The closed and padded tongue provides additional comfort, while the polyester lining with a honeycomb structure ensures good breathability. The PU/TPU sole is antistatic and resistant to oils, acids, and heat up to 130 °C, making them ideal for demanding working conditions.
